To extend the statute of limitations for offenses under the Federal Election Campaign Act of 1971.

USA116th CongressHR-8718| House

This bill extends the statute of limitations for civil and criminal violations of federal campaign finance laws. Specifically, it extends the statute of limitations for civil violations from 5 years to 15 years, and for criminal violations from 5 years to 10 years.
